Made it to Alaska!

The top of the world highway was awesome. The Canada side was not bad at
all, it was a nicely graded gravel road, but the US side was a not very
well maintained dirt road. We were doing a good 60mph in Canada and had to
drop down to 30-40ish once we crossed the border checkpoint. Anyway, we
made it!

The other photo is at Chicken, AK where we stopped for a tasty lunch.
That's basically the entire town right there in the photo.
